Hi, I have a dish set up receiving three Satellites, Astra 1, 2 and Hotbird. Now I want to add a receiver which will receive all the channels from all three sats, and be able to receive TNT as well, which is, I think, Viaccess 3. I may also wish to add Canal+ later which is also Viaccess 3.

The TNT recommendation is the STRONG STR 6420, but I do not know if it will do all the above, and I am pretty sure it has only one Viaccess card reader.

Have you considered the DreamBox 7025S?
You can have two different tuners, one for satellite DVB-S and the other for terrestrial DVB-T.
I think that it has a CI slot and also a card reader so that should take care of the official smartcards.
Also add internal HDD for recording.
Selection of satellite channels would be accomplished by using a Diseq switch.
 
What you want to do is is almost impossible. There are over 10 different packages on those three sats using a variety of encryption systems. Some of them also requiring a dedicated receiver. The Dreambox/linux receivers may work with a fair few of the offical provider cards, but maybe not all of them though.

I suggest you do a lot of digging, to establish which packages you really want and find out if any specific hardware is needed, or whether a hardware CAM or Dreambox can be used.

The ads refer to "2 x Smartcard-Reader" is this the same as a Viaccess card reader, or perhaps all the readers are the same? Sorry for my ignorance, but I will learn.

The smartcard readers use software CAM emulation, something like CCcam in order to decrypt the official card of say Canal+.
There should also be a mention of CI CAM slot, where you insert a PCMCIA module like Viaccess and then insert the official smartcard inside it.
You then need to select the type of cam from a dropdown list.
I suggest that you download the 7025 user manual and specification sheet and go over all the details.

I had a closer look at the Strong SRT 6420 and it looks like a cheaper option for you with a price tag of 149 Euro or less.
It has only one embedded Viaccess CAM, but will give you TNT sub for 4 years.
You can buy 2 receivers (for the second CI slot) and it is still a cheaper option than 7025. But check if the remotes can be set so as not to activate one another.
